fabric-core
1.10.5
fabric-core
API
fabric
Arr
Bool
ConversionException
Cryo
Json
Json
JsonPath
JsonPath
JsonPathEntry
JsonPathEntry
Indexed
Indexed
Named
Named
JsonType
JsonType
Arr
Bool
Null
Num
NumDec
NumInt
Obj
Str
JsonWrapper
MergeType
MergeType
Add
ErrorOnDuplicate
Overwrite
Null
Null
Num
NumDec
NumInt
Obj
Obj
Str
Str
fabric.define
ClassExtras
ClassExtras
ClassField
DefType
DefType
Arr
Bool
Dec
Dynamic
Enum
Int
Null
Obj
Obj
Opt
Str
FabricDefinition
FabricGenerator
GeneratedClass
fabric.filter
CamelToSnakeFilter
JsonFilter
JsonFilter
JsonFilters
JsonFilters
NoOpFilter
RemoveEmptyFilter
RemoveNullsFilter
RemovePathFilter
ReplaceFilter
SnakeToCamelFilter
ValueFilterExtras
fabric.merge
ArrConcatDedupeMerge
ArrConcatMerge
ArrReplaceMerge
JsonMerge
MergeConfig
MergeConfig
MergeConfigBuilder
ObjMerge
ObjReplaceMerge
fabric.rw
Asable
ClassR
ClassRW
ClassW
CompileRW
CompileRW
CompoundRW
Convertible
MultiReader
MultiReader
MultiWriter
MultiWriter
RW
RW
Reader
Reader
Writer
Writer
fabric.search
ByName
ByName
ByOffset
ByOffset
ByRegex
ByRegex
CompositeSearch
CompositeSearch
DoubleWildcard
OffsetDirection
OffsetDirection
FromBottom
FromTop
Search
Search
SearchEntry
SearchEntry
SearchQuery
SearchQuery
Wildcard
fabric.transform
Transformer
Transformer
fabric-core
/
fabric.rw
/
Writer
Writer
fabric.rw.Writer
See the
Writer
companion object
trait
Writer
[
T
]
Writable provides a simple Json => T wrapper functionality
Attributes
Companion:
object
Source:
Writer.scala
Graph
Reset zoom
Hide graph
Show graph
Supertypes
class
Object
trait
Matchable
class
Any
Known subtypes
trait
ClassW
[
T
]
trait
ClassRW
[
T
]
class
MultiWriter
[
T
]
trait
RW
[
T
]
class
CompoundRW
[
T
]
Clear all
Members list
Concise view
Value members
Abstract methods
def
write
(
value
:
Json
):
T
Implicitly added by
listW
Attributes
Source:
Writer.scala
def
write
(
value
:
Json
):
T
Implicitly added by
mapW
Attributes
Source:
Writer.scala
def
write
(
value
:
Json
):
T
Implicitly added by
optionW
Attributes
Source:
Writer.scala
def
write
(
value
:
Json
):
T
Implicitly added by
setW
Attributes
Source:
Writer.scala
def
write
(
value
:
Json
):
T
Implicitly added by
vectorW
Attributes
Source:
Writer.scala
def
write
(
value
:
Json
):
T
Attributes
Source:
Writer.scala
Concrete methods
def
+
(
that
:
Writer
[
T
])(
implicit
merge
: (
T
,
T
)
=>
T
):
Writer
[
T
]
Implicitly added by
listW
Attributes
Source:
Writer.scala
def
+
(
that
:
Writer
[
T
])(
implicit
merge
: (
T
,
T
)
=>
T
):
Writer
[
T
]
Implicitly added by
mapW
Attributes
Source:
Writer.scala
def
+
(
that
:
Writer
[
T
])(
implicit
merge
: (
T
,
T
)
=>
T
):
Writer
[
T
]
Implicitly added by
optionW
Attributes
Source:
Writer.scala
def
+
(
that
:
Writer
[
T
])(
implicit
merge
: (
T
,
T
)
=>
T
):
Writer
[
T
]
Implicitly added by
setW
Attributes
Source:
Writer.scala
def
+
(
that
:
Writer
[
T
])(
implicit
merge
: (
T
,
T
)
=>
T
):
Writer
[
T
]
Implicitly added by
vectorW
Attributes
Source:
Writer.scala
def
+
(
that
:
Writer
[
T
])(
implicit
merge
: (
T
,
T
)
=>
T
):
Writer
[
T
]
Attributes
Source:
Writer.scala